Abstract
PROCESSO PARA A HIDROCONVERSãO DE óLEOS PESADOS A presente invenção é direcionada a um processo para beneficiar óleos pesados usando uma composição em suspensão. A composição em suspensão é preparada em um seles de etapas, envolvendo misturar um óxido de metal do Grupo VIB com amónia aquosa para formar uma mistura aquosa e sulfetar a mistura para formar uma suspensão. A suspensão é depois promovida com um composto de metal do Grupo VIII. As etapas subseqüentes envolvem misturar a suspensão com um óleo de hidrocarboneto e combinar a mistura resultante com gás hidrogênio (sob condições que mantêm a água em uma fase líquida) para produzir o catalisador em suspensão ativo.
